Here attached a phase vs. DARM rms plot for a reference. The best squeezing observed had DIFF_RF phase slide bar tuned to 9.48 degree, CLF_RF6 phase to 0 deg, OMC_TRANS and SPARE_D to 69.21 deg. CLF sign at input 2 is minus. The phase was optimized while looking at DARM rms area at 650Hz-750Hz.

Next is the most sqz vs. frequency plot from early afternoon (the lock stretch after 117Mpc). At high frequency we are likely limited by frequency noise (see noise budget alog47351). Not sure what's going on with bumps at 425Hz and 1852Hz. The best squeezing observed was 2.19 dB. I'd round it up and claim 2.2 dB here :) This is the first time I revisited the squeeze angle optimization since the new diode was installed and CLF power was reduced (~0.7uW CLF transmitted). The nlg during this measurement was 2.34.
